    in reply to: What is Air 2000 like to fly? #681923
    mj2292
    Participant

    RE: What is Air 2000 like to fly?

    I have flown Air 2000 about 5 times now, all from manchester and back. In all they r a good airline but only the average that you can expect from a charter airline. The aircraft are always clean, on the inside anyway, and the staff friendly. The entertainment, in my opinion, leaves a lot to be desired as did the catering on the last 2 flights i have been on.

    It will Prolly be a good flight. 🙂
